Vehicle-mounted weather instrument is a high-precision meteorological monitoring device designed for mobile platforms such as vehicles and ships. It can measure environmental temperature, relative humidity, wind speed, wind direction, atmospheric pressure, and piezoelectric rainfall data in real time.
Vehicle-mounted weather instrument is a meteorological data acquisition system specifically designed for mobile observation platforms. It integrates multiple sensors to continuously and in real-time measure six key meteorological elements—environmental temperature, relative humidity, wind speed, wind direction, atmospheric pressure, and precipitation—on moving carriers such as vehicles and ships. The system combines precision sensing technology with dynamic environment compensation algorithms to ensure the accuracy and reliability of data acquired under complex mobile conditions.
The core of the device is a highly integrated sensor group and data acquisition unit. Temperature measurement typically uses platinum resistance or digital temperature chips, while humidity measurement is based on capacitive sensing principles. Ultrasonic sensors are often used for wind speed and direction monitoring because they have no moving parts, making them more adaptable to airflow effects caused by high-speed movement and allowing for rapid response to wind direction changes. Atmospheric pressure is obtained from silicon piezoresistive or capacitive pressure sensors. Precipitation monitoring relies on piezoelectric rain gauges, which infer rainfall intensity and cumulative amount by sensing the vibration signals of raindrops impacting the sensor. The signals from all sensors are processed synchronously by a central data acquisition unit and integrated with GPS positioning, time, and attitude information from the platform itself to geographically tag and motion-compensate the data.
To adapt to the special working environment of mobile platforms, Vehicle-mounted weather instrument has several key technical features. Its structural design is compact and robust, usually employing a low-drag profile to minimize aerodynamic impact on the carrier and ensure secure mounting and resistance to long-term vibration. The power supply system is compatible with standard vehicle power sources. Most importantly, the device incorporates advanced dynamic algorithms to eliminate interference from the carrier's own motion (such as vehicle speed, heading changes, pitch, and roll) on wind speed, wind direction, and rainfall measurements, thus isolating the true environmental meteorological signals. The device offers a variety of data output interfaces, supporting real-time wireless transmission to in-vehicle display terminals or remote monitoring centers, and also allowing for local storage.
In practical applications, Vehicle-mounted weather instrument greatly expands the spatial flexibility and spatiotemporal resolution of meteorological observations. In the meteorological field, it is installed on special observation vehicles for typhoon tracking, on-site investigation of hazardous weather events, intensified observation of weather processes, and mobile monitoring in areas lacking meteorological data, effectively supplementing the shortcomings of fixed station networks. In environmental monitoring, environmental protection departments use it for mobile observation of atmospheric pollutants, and simultaneously analyze pollution diffusion conditions in conjunction with meteorological parameters. In the transportation industry, it can provide detailed real-time wind, rain, temperature, and humidity information along highways, railways, and ports, serving traffic safety warnings and management decisions. Furthermore, in numerous fields such as agricultural research, forestry surveys, oceanographic research, and military support, Vehicle-mounted weather instrument has become standard equipment for acquiring on-site environmental data.
When selecting and using Vehicle-mounted weather instrument, key considerations include its dynamic measurement accuracy, sensor response time, overall protection level, and ease of integration with mobile platforms. Routine maintenance requires ensuring the cleanliness of the sensor probes, especially the piezoelectric rain gauge surface and ultrasonic transducer surface, and conducting regular static field comparison calibrations. The widespread application of this device marks a significant technological advancement in meteorology and environmental monitoring, shifting from static network deployment to dynamic sensing, and from fixed-point data to streaming data, providing strong data support for environment-based analysis and decision-making across various industries.
